Sir Joseph William Bazalgette
(28 Mar 1819 - 15 Mar 1891)
British civil engineer and civil engineer who solved the Victorian-era problem of the horrendous pollution of the sewage-laden River Thames by designing and building London's sewer system.

Science Quotes by Sir Joseph William Bazalgette (1 quote)
[The principle, in building a sewer system, was] ...of diverting the cause of the mischief to a locality where it can do no mischief.
— Sir Joseph William Bazalgette
Quoted in George Drysdale Dempsey and Daniel Kinnear Clark, On the Drainage of Lands, Towns, & Buildings (1887), 246.
